What role should the school serve in helping a student with an unwanted or crisis pregnancy?
As someone who is pro-choice, I believe schools are not the appropriate setting to handle situations involving an unwanted pregnancy. These are deeply personal and medical matters that require professional healthcare guidance, privacy, and informed consent. Clinics staffed with qualified medical providers are better equipped to offer accurate information, counseling, and safe care options. Whenever possible, parental or guardian support should also be required, as family involvement can provide emotional stability and help ensure that students receive thoughtful, comprehensive support during a challenging time.

Student loan forgiveness unfairly shifts the financial burden to those not responsible for student debt.
Agree
I agree that broad student loan forgiveness can unfairly shift the financial burden onto taxpayers who did not take on that debt. Taking out student loans is a personal decision, and with that choice should come personal accountability. Rather than blanket forgiveness, the focus should be on meaningful reform—such as offering low-interest, non-predatory loans, expanding loan forgiveness for those who serve in high-need communities, and increasing grants for priority fields like education.

I support eliminating the U.S. Department of Education and giving control back to states and communities.
Strongly Disagree
I respectfully disagree with eliminating the U.S. Department of Education. While states and local communities play a critical role in shaping education policy, a federal department helps ensure consistency, accountability, and equal access to education across the country. It provides important oversight for civil rights protections, supports students with disabilities, and distributes funding to underserved and low-income communities.
